Our Samsung dryer began making a terrible high pitched squeaking sound while running and it recently fell out of warranty. We pulled it apart and believed the problem to be with one of its roller wheels, however we also noticed a collection of black rubber under the belt and pulley. We decided to replace the faulty roller, the assembly roller from the pulley, and the drum belt all at the same time to prevent having to fix it again in a few months. Pulling everything apart and putting it back together did take a couple of hours, which is understandable. This isn't something we've ever tried to fix before, but everything is working superbly now. We've used the dryer at least a dozen times since replacing everything and it runs like it's brand new. I love having my dryer back.
